Stocks Soar for Obama pick of Geithner as Treasury Secretary
Timothy Geithner, the president of the New York Federal Reserve Bank, is expected to be tapped by President-elect Barack Obama to be the next secretary of the U.S. Treasury.
Stocks soared late this afternoon when news reports first started to surface that Geithner’s nomination will be made official Monday. The Dow Jones industrial average ended the day up 494.13 points, or 6.5 percent. Supposedly Geithner is seen as a strong crisis manager and someone already steeped in the details of the financial crisis.
